[0019] The invention provides a preparation method for a filter body for collecting diesel soot particles, comprising the following steps:

[0020] Step S1: uniformly mix the silicon carbide coarse powder, silicon carbide fine powder, and sintering aid to obtain the first mixture, wherein the particle size of the silicon carbide coarse powder is 40-80 μm, and the particle size of the silicon carbide fine powder is 0.1-5 μm . Sintering aid is B 4 C or B.

[0021] Step S2: adding methyl cellulose to the first mixture and mixing evenly to obtain a second mixture.

[0022] Step S3: Add oleic acid, glycerin and deionized water to the second mixture and stir evenly to obtain plastic clay, which includes adding oleic acid, glycerin and deionized water and kneading for 1-2 hours to obtain plastic clay, kneading the kneaded Put the plastic mud into the vacuum mud mixer and knead for 1-2 hours.

Abstract

The invention discloses a filtering body for capturing soot particles of a diesel engine and a preparation method thereof. The preparation method comprises following steps: evenly mixing silicon carbide coarse powder, silicon carbide fine powder, and a sintering aid to obtain a first mixture; adding methyl cellulose into the first mixture, evenly mixing to obtain a second mixture; adding oleic acid, glycerin, and deionized water into the second mixture, evenly stirring to obtain plastic mud, extruding and moulding the plastic mud to obtain a honeycomb shaped mud blank, drying the honeycomb shaped mud blank, sealing the holes, discharging the coke, sintering the blank at a high temperature, and oxidizing the blank to obtain a re-crystallized silicon carbide filtering body. The prepared filtering body has the advantages of high strength and excellent thermal shock resistant performance. The A-axis compressive strength of the filtering body is greater than 30 MPa. The thermal shock resistant performance is that the filtering body is not cracked after three times at a temperature of 650 DEG C. The severe conditions of diesel engine tail gas post treatment can be satisfied.

Description

technical field [0001] The invention relates to the technical field of automobile tail gas purification, in particular to a filter body for collecting diesel engine soot particles and a preparation method thereof. Background technique [0002] With the intensification of the shortage of global oil resources and the increasing pressure of CO2 emission reduction, there is a trend of diesel engine for vehicle power in foreign countries. At present, more than 40% of the annual output of European cars has adopted diesel engines, and more than 50% of them have been used in countries such as France and Spain. Although compared with gasoline engines, diesel engines are an environmentally friendly engine, compared with gasoline vehicles equipped with three-way catalysts, the exhaust emission pollution of diesel vehicles characterized by nitrogen oxides NOx and soot particulate matter (PM) becomes An important factor restricting its popularization and application.
